An auditorium with a flat floor has a large screen on one wall. The lower edge of the screen is 3 ft above eye level, and the upper edge of the screen is 10 ft above eye level.

1. What is the correct working equation that describes θ from the given equation?
2. How far from the screen should you stand to maximize your viewing angle θ?
3. What is the corresponding ideal viewing angle in the given situation?
